Cristy H.
2 years ago

No hot water in the showers, massive let down as it was the only reason we paid to stay here rather than trying to find a free spot to camp. But they were mostly clean and would be perfect if you like an icy shower in the winter. The grounds were quite muddy as there had been quite a bit of rain. No biggie but something to be aware of if you are in a tent. After hours check in by an honest system which was great!
